What is Hormone Replacement Therapy?

Hormone Replacement Therapy (HRT) involves the administration of hormones to supplement or replace the hormones that a woman’s body no longer produces in sufficient quantities. This treatment is most commonly associated with alleviating symptoms of menopause, such as hot flashes, mood swings, and vaginal dryness. HRT can include estrogen alone or a combination of estrogen and progesterone.

What are the Benefits of Hormone Replacement Therapy for Women in Decatur, AL?

Hormone Replacement Therapy offers a multitude of benefits, particularly for women undergoing menopause or experiencing hormonal imbalances. Here are some of the primary advantages:

Alleviation of Menopausal Symptoms

  • Reduction in Hot Flashes: One of the most common benefits is the significant reduction in the frequency and intensity of hot flashes.
  • Improved Sleep: HRT can help improve sleep patterns disrupted by night sweats and other menopausal symptoms.
  • Mood Stabilization: Many women report improved mood and reduced irritability.
  • Long-Term Health Benefits

  • Bone Health: HRT can help prevent osteoporosis by maintaining bone density.
  • Cardiovascular Health: Some studies suggest that HRT may reduce the risk of heart disease when started early in menopause.
  • Cognitive Function: There is evidence to suggest that HRT may help maintain cognitive function and reduce the risk of Alzheimer’s disease.
  • Who is Hormone Replacement Therapy for Women in Decatur, AL Right For?

    Hormone Replacement Therapy is not a one-size-fits-all solution. The ideal candidate for HRT is someone who is experiencing moderate to severe menopausal symptoms or has a diagnosed hormonal imbalance. However, it’s essential to consult with a healthcare provider to determine if HRT is right for you.

    Factors to Consider

  • Age: Women who are in their late 40s to early 50s and are experiencing menopausal symptoms are the most common candidates.
  • Health History: Women with a history of breast cancer, heart disease, liver disease, or blood clots may need to avoid HRT.
  • Symptom Severity: The severity of your symptoms will also play a role in determining if HRT is a suitable treatment option.
  • What Conditions Can Hormone Replacement Therapy for Women in Decatur, AL Treat?

    Hormone Replacement Therapy is primarily used to treat symptoms associated with menopause, but it can also be effective for other conditions related to hormonal imbalances.

    Menopausal Symptoms

  • Hot Flashes
  • Night Sweats
  • Vaginal Dryness
  • Mood Swings
  • Other Conditions

  • Osteoporosis: HRT can help in maintaining bone density and reducing the risk of fractures.
  • Premature Menopause: Women who experience menopause before the age of 40 can benefit from HRT to manage symptoms and reduce long-term health risks.
  • Hypoestrogenism: Conditions that cause low estrogen levels, such as ovarian insufficiency or surgical removal of the ovaries, can be managed with HRT.
  • What Should I Try at Home Before Seeing a Provider for Hormone Replacement Therapy for Women in Decatur, AL?

    Before considering Hormone Replacement Therapy, there are several lifestyle changes and home remedies you can try to alleviate symptoms of menopause or hormonal imbalances.

    Lifestyle Changes

  • Diet: Incorporate a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, and whole grains. Foods high in phytoestrogens, like soy products, can also help.
  • Exercise: Regular physical activity can help manage weight, improve mood, and reduce symptoms like hot flashes.
  • Stress Management: Practices such as yoga, meditation, and deep-breathing exercises can help manage stress and improve overall well-being.
  • Home Remedies

  • Herbal Supplements: Black cohosh, red clover, and evening primrose oil are commonly used to alleviate menopausal symptoms.
  • Hydration: Drinking plenty of water can help manage hot flashes and maintain overall health.
  • Cooling Techniques: Use fans, wear light clothing, and keep your living environment cool to reduce the impact of hot flashes.
